About 47 Manchester Old Road
47 Manchester Old Road is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Bury (BL9 0TR). It has a recorded floor area of 48 m² (around 517 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1991-1995 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(June 2020) shows an E (score 48),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The rating has held steady at E across 2 certificates since March 2020.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Average to Good and roof efficiency went from Average to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 90),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.
At 48 m² it's 20%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(60 m² median across 35 EPCs). On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. Today's modelled estimate of £128,000 sits 70.7% above the 2023 sale of £75,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£145/sq ft) was about 38.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old April 2023 for £75,000.
